noun

Etymology: Etymology tree English nude Proto-Indo-European *-id- Proto-Indo-European *-yéti Proto-Indo-European *-idyéti Proto-Hellenic *-íďďō Ancient Greek -ῐ́ζω (-ĭ́zō) Proto-Hellenic *-tās Ancient Greek -τής (-tḗs) Ancient Greek -ῐστής (-ĭstḗs)bor. Latin -istader. Old French -istebor. Middle English -ist English -ist English nudist From nude + -ist.

  1. A person who practices nudism.
  2. An artist who makes nudes: nude paintings, sculptures, photographs, etc.
